89 vette, 48k, car starts fine, runs about a minute or 2, then shuts down, then wont restart, probably vats, after a few minutes, starts right up only to do the same thing.

Sounds like ignition control module (small plastic piece in bottom of distributor). When it gets warm it's shorting out. Easy fix, disconnect battery, pull cap & rotor - gin module is 2 screws in bottom of distributor and 4 wires - replace wires in exact order and coat bottom of middle with dielectric grease, replace rotor, cap & connect battery NEGATIVE CABLE LAST!

1986 corvette no power to when key is turned Battery is at 13 volts and conections are good.

It is your vats system it is locking you out. It is not reading the ignition key chip. You can by-pass the system with $5:00 worth of parts from your local radio shack. You must read the resistance across your key chip first then go to radio shack and pick up the resistors needed to match your key chip(they will assist you mine read 1850 i have a 86 vette), twist/tie them together then solder & tape them up with electrical tape. Bend them into a u-shape, locate the the 2 wires that run to your vats logic module that is tied into your ecm, should be in the middle area of your dash next to your radio(yellow and brown in color. Cut those 2 wires and add your (radio shack) resistor series between them and happy motoring no more vats problems for ever. Good Luck
